WebFeb 1, 2024 · Rifaximin is used to treat traveler's diarrhea that is caused by a bacteria called Escherichia coli. It is also used to prevent hepatic encephalopathy, which is a condition that occurs when your liver does not work normally. This medicine is also used to treat irritable bowel syndrome with diarrhea. Remember that this medication has been … Rifaximin is used to treat traveler's diarrhea caused by certain bacteria (E. coli) in adults and children at least 12 years of age. It treats traveler's diarrhea by stopping the growth of the bacteria that cause diarrhea. Rifaximin will not work to treat traveler's diarrhea that is bloody or occurs with fever.
